Plugin authors must register event shapes here before
// publishing to any shared topic; unregistered payloads are rejected at the
// broker edge with a validation error. Versioning is additive only — never
// remove or retype a field, always add a new schema version and deprecate the
// old one. The registry enforces compatibility checks on upload, so breaking
// changes fail fast. When filing a registry support ticket, include the
// registry snapshot token printed below.

session token of bajeg-bajop = htk4_6c57

**Q: How does Quellpipe dedupe alerts during review?**

Quellpipe hashes alert fingerprints over a sliding 90s window. Duplicates increment a counter; only the first fires a page. Review the fingerprint fields in `dedup_keys.yaml` before approving changes — dropping a field merges unrelated alerts. If the dedup store itself locks up, recovery requires unsealing the Quellpipe state vault. The passphrase for that unseal is below.

strongbox words: druvan-lamys-eliius-jorax-istox-soreth-ulays-gilix-ralix-oliiel-norwyn-casvan-praius

**Checklist item 7 — Fan-out backpressure**

Before promoting Larkspool to production, confirm the notification fan-out queue drains below the 2k-message threshold under synthetic load. If consumers lag, the backpressure valve should throttle producers within 30 seconds. Record the drain time in the release log alongside the build token below.

session token of yahap-fafop = htk9_f6aa94135

## Ownership: Flaky Integration Tests

Yes, the Coinwright payments integration suite is flaky — mostly the settlement-retry tests that race against the sandbox clock. If you're reviewing a PR and see a red run, don't just hit retry and approve; check whether the failure matches a known flake tag first. New flakes should be quarantined with a tracking note, not deleted. Rewriting or skipping any payments test requires explicit sign-off, since these tests guard real money paths. The person who owns flake triage and approvals is listed below.

signatory, kawef-kadup: Fraeth Normir Istius